Default Did I burn these poor transplants?

A few days after planting out, most of my tomato plants are showing a foliage problem. My best guess is that I burned them but I have no idea. After transplant, I fertilized normally... Foliage-Go Pro 9-3-6 mixed at recommended "production" level, with about 1/2 gallon of the mixed solution to each plant. My three pepper plants (in the same bed) seem fine.

They are planted in a new 50/50 topsoil/compost mix of questionable quality in a 12" raised bed. (My first choice of supplier is currently closed.)

Anyone have any ideas?
